Peanuts vs. almonds: nutrition differences

Quick answer

Peanuts and almonds are very similar in a realistic serving. At 30 g, raw peanuts provide about 165 calories, 7.0 g protein, 13.0 g fat and 2.4 g fiber; raw almonds about 175 calories, 6.5 g protein, 15.3 g fat and 3.2 g fiber. Peanuts edge ahead in protein, while almonds provide more fiber, calcium and magnesium.

A peanut is botanically a legume and an almond is the seed of a drupe, but put 30 g of each on a plate and the nutrition profiles look surprisingly similar. The differences are real, but not nearly as dramatic as the botanical labels suggest.

Compare 30 g of both, raw

Per 30 g Peanuts Almonds
Calories ~165 ~175
Protein ~7.0 g ~6.5 g
Fat ~13.0 g ~15.3 g
Fiber ~2.4 g ~3.2 g
Magnesium ~54 mg ~77 mg
Calcium ~15 mg ~76 mg

Both rows use current USDA Foundation raw-food references and the food-specific energy calculation for a like-for-like comparison.

Protein: a small peanut advantage

Raw peanuts provide about 23.2 g protein/100 g and almonds 21.5 g. In a 30 g handful, the difference is less than 1 g.

Both can contribute protein, but neither becomes the equivalent of a large main-dish protein serving simply because the per-100-g number is high.

Fiber and minerals: almonds

Almonds provide about 10.8 g fiber/100 g versus 8.0 g in peanuts. They also contain much more calcium—about 254 versus 49 mg/100 g—and more magnesium, about 258 versus 180 mg.

Calories are in the same range

Thirty grams lands around 165–175 calories in these references. Claims that one is dramatically more fattening than the other usually disappear when the serving weight is equalized.

Preparation may matter more than the raw difference

Salt, frying oil, honey, sugar coatings or chocolate can shift the final nutrition more than the natural gap between the two foods. Salted oil-roasted peanuts should not be compared with plain raw almonds as if the base ingredient caused every difference.

For simple versions, choose by flavor, price and your target nutrient: slightly more protein from peanuts; more fiber, calcium and magnesium from almonds.

The protein difference is smaller than the food-category difference suggests

Peanuts are botanically legumes, while almonds are tree nuts, yet nutritionally they overlap enough to be compared in the same snack category. Peanuts usually provide a little more protein per ounce, whereas almonds tend to provide more vitamin E and calcium. Both supply mostly unsaturated fat, some fiber, magnesium, and substantial calories. The practical result is that neither is a universal winner; the better choice depends on which nutrients and eating pattern matter most.

Portion size is important because a small handful can contain around 160–180 calories. That is not a reason to avoid nuts or peanuts, but it explains why comparing them by “cups” can be misleading. A standard ounce makes protein, fat, fiber, and calorie differences easier to interpret.

Roasting and added ingredients can matter more than peanut versus almond

Dry-roasted, oil-roasted, salted, honey-coated, and chocolate-covered products are different foods nutritionally. Added salt can raise sodium sharply, while sugar coatings increase carbohydrate and calories without improving the core nutrient profile. If the goal is to compare the nuts themselves, plain or lightly salted versions give the cleanest comparison. Roasting may alter flavor and some heat-sensitive compounds, but both raw and roasted forms can be nutritious choices.

Nut butters follow the same principle. A peanut butter made from peanuts and perhaps salt differs from a product with added sugar and hydrogenated or palm fats. Almond butter is not automatically healthier simply because it is more expensive. Checking ingredients, sodium, added sugar, and serving size gives a more grounded comparison.

Allergy and affordability can decide the choice immediately

Peanut allergy is common and can be severe, while tree-nut allergies may include almonds. Someone with a diagnosed allergy should follow their medical guidance rather than treating one nut as a casual substitute for another. Cross-contact warnings also matter for packaged foods. For people without allergies, peanuts are often one of the least expensive ways to obtain the nutritional benefits associated with nuts.

A mixed approach is perfectly reasonable: peanuts for affordable protein and snacking, almonds for variety and vitamin E, and other nuts or seeds for different fatty acids and minerals. Dietary diversity usually offers more value than trying to identify a single “healthiest” nut.

Mineral absorption is another small distinction. Both foods contain phytate, which can reduce absorption of minerals such as iron and zinc to some degree. Roasting, soaking, and the overall composition of the diet influence that effect. In a varied diet with adequate intake, this is rarely a reason to avoid either food. The larger nutritional question remains whether the snack replaces less nutritious options and fits energy needs.
